Exemple #1
0
void GameBox::cleanGui()
{
  cleanOptions();
  cleanAbout();

  delete mSDLInput;

  delete mFont;
  delete mHighLightFont;

  delete mGui;
  delete mOpenGLGraphics;
  delete mOpenGLImageLoader;

  delete mTop;
  delete mMain;
  delete mSingleplayButton;
  delete mOptionsButton;
  delete mAboutButton;
  delete mQuitButton;

  delete mBoxImage;
  delete mWhiteFont;

  delete mWebLabel;
}
Exemple #2
0
FFDemo::~FFDemo()
{
    cleanStatus();
    cleanAbout();
    cleanItems();
    cleanMagicSkills();	
    cleanMain();
	

    delete mSplashImage;

    delete mTimeLabel1;
    delete mTimeLabel2; 
    delete mTime;
	
    delete mGoldFootstepsInfo1;
    delete mGoldFootstepsInfo2;
    delete mGoldFootsteps;

    delete mMenuList;
    delete mMenuListModel;
    delete mMenu;

    delete mMain;
	
    delete mFontWhite;
    delete mFontCyan;
    delete mTop;
    delete mGui;

    delete mSDLInput;
    delete mSDLGraphics;
    delete mSDLImageLoader;
	 
    Mix_FreeChunk(mChooseSound);
    Mix_FreeChunk(mEscapeSound);
    Mix_CloseAudio();
	
    SDL_Quit();
}